When can I expect good weather in Agrigento?
Planning for the weather is a good way to make your trip to Agrigento relaxing and enjoyable,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 77°F, while the coldest months are February and January with an average of 52°F. Average annual precipitation for Agrigento is 22 inches.
What's there to see and do in Agrigento?
Take in some sights and attractions while you're in Agrigento by visiting Via Atenea, Agrigento Town Hall, and Agrigento Cathedral. If you have a little extra time during your trip, you might want to check out Valley of the Temples and Sanctuary of Demeter and Persephone.
How can I get around Agrigento?
It's easier to get around town in style when you know your options. To venture out into the surrounding area, ride one of the trains from Agrigento Central Station or Agrigento Bassa Station.
